Problems with Quick Weight Loss

Some weight loss plans claim that they can help you not only lose weight but lose it at lightening speed. Whether or not a weight loss plan can help you shed pounds quickly is one issue. A whole other issue is whether or not you should lose those pounds so quickly.

Countless health texts, research studies, and fitness experts note that losing weight quickly can be dangerous. And maybe worse for people struggling with their weight, these quick loss plans don’t tend to work for the long term. In other words the quicker you lose weight the more likely it is that the pounds won’t stay off. Experts have noted that gradual weight loss is preferred to rapid weight loss because when you lose weight fast you may lose lean body mass. The point of weight loss is to lose fat not muscle. Muscle actually helps burn fat so by losing weight rapidly you are losing your body’s own personal defense against fat.

There are many reasons why quick weight loss is not a good long term solution, but most of the time what it comes back to are habits. Habits for combining diet and fitness for a healthy lifestyle, and in correlation long term weight maintenance take time to develop. While anyone can pop a diet pill, it’s known that that’s not a long-term healthy way to live. What takes longer is learning about how to live healthfully for life using activities like cutting calories, exercise and healthy eating.

Problems with Fast Acting weight Loss Pills

People looking for ideas about how to lose weight fast often turn to pills. The allure of diet pills is intense and most pill advertisers’ claims are the reason. Health and super speed weight loss without hunger is a typical claim of the average fast weight loss pill. Most research shows though, that the typical weight loss pill delivers none of the above and at the very least not for the long-term.

Experts with the Mayo Clinic have put together an invaluable resource article for people considering loosing weight quickly with weight loss pills. The Mayo Clinic resource covers various pills, the pros and cons of pills, and how they work. The article also reaffirms the fact that, “There's no magic bullet for losing weight. The only way to lose weight and keep it off is through indefinite lifestyle changes: Eat healthier, low-calorie foods, watch portion sizes, and engage in regular physical activity.”

Problems with Fasting for Quick Weight Loss

Fasting, or the act of not eating, can provide quick weight loss but at the risk of your health. Both short and long term health can be harmed by fasting. Your body is deprived of nutrients and your metabolism will slow down. The body won’t be able to create new enzymes, blood cells, and other body components needed to be healthy because it will lack necessary nutrients and energy. On top of that, you will likely be one cranky person as well.

Research from years of various studies show that human bodies can tolerate short term fasting. What the body cannot tolerate is long term and or frequent fasting. In as little as 24 hours most people fasting will lose integrity in their intestinal wall lining. One study by the Journal of the American Dietetic Association (J. Polivy, Psychological consequences of food restriction) shows that food deprivation such as fasting leads directly to incidences of overeating or binge eating when food finally becomes available.

How to Lose Weight Fast: Does Anything Work?

ready to workout

No matter what you hear there is no magical weight loss pill, fad, or gimmick that safely answers the question of how to lose weight fast. In the future, maybe; but currently it’s impossible to find a peer reviewed study about a proven plan that provides fast, healthy, and long term weight loss.

That said there are some healthy options that can help speed up weight loss. These ideas won’t necessarily make you lose weight at super speed but they will help you lose pounds quicker when combined with a healthy diet and exercise plan.

  • Water: Water is a huge weight loss helper. The best thing about drinking tons of water when you’re trying to lose weight is that it fills you up and lessens hunger cravings. Another perk is that in the beginning, water provides a quick drop in weight – quick enough to keep you motivated during those first few hard weeks of a new diet and lifestyle plan. Drinking eight or more glasses of water a day will result in actual noticeable weight loss especially in your face.
  • Weight lifting: Weight lifting more than other exercises increases muscle mass and muscle is a fat burning machine. Incorporating weight lifting into your life will help to speed up weight loss. Learn more at Natural Choice Directory.
  • Choose smart exercises: When you need to lose weight any exercise is a smart exercise. However, there are some exercises that deliver more calorie burning bang for your time. For instance per hour riding a stationary bike at a moderate pace burns more calories than jogging at a moderate pace.
